Steel body PDC bits are built to maximize performance and longevity, particularly in tough drilling environments. Various features are designed to tackle specific drilling challenges, including:
Enhanced Impact Resistance:
Engineered from high-alloy steel, these bits withstand sudden shock loads and lateral vibration that would fracture matrix body bits — making them the preferred choice for interbedded and hard-to-predict formations.
Customizable Blade Design:
Select from 4- to 6-blade configurations with optimized cutter backrake and side rake angles to maximize ROP in your target formation while minimizing stick-slip and bit whirl.
Optimized Hydraulic Systems:
Precision-engineered junk slot geometry and interchangeable alloy nozzles maintain optimal hydraulic horsepower at the bit, accelerating cuttings transport and extending diamond cutter life in high-temperature wells.
Repairable Body:
Steel body construction allows field re-tipping and cutter replacement after a single run — dramatically lowering cost-per-foot versus disposable matrix body pdc bit. Steel body PDC bits from Sanlong are proven across a wide range of drilling programs:
Oil & Gas Exploration and Production — Vertical, directional, and horizontal wells in shale, limestone, dolomite, and sandstone formations
Geothermal Drilling — High-temperature wells requiring durable, thermally stable cutting structures
Water Well Drilling — Cost-effective penetration in unconsolidated and semi-consolidated formations
Coal Field Exploration — Medium-depth boreholes with varying lithology
Mining & Mineral Exploration — Formation-matched bit design for core and rotary drilling programs
Best suited for: Soft to medium-hard formations (UCS up to ~100 MPa), including shale, mudstone, limestone, sandstone, and interbedded sequences.
